In our Warsaw to Sofia EV duel, the Audi A6 Sportback e-tron performance beats the Renault 4 E-Tech 150 by 123 minutes, completing the 1453km route in 16h 29min. The key advantage? 5 fewer charging stops. Route calculated on August 16, 2026 using real-time charging station data.
The Audi A6 Sportback e-tron performance needs only 3 charging stops compared to 8 for the slowest vehicle, saving valuable time.

Why the Audi A6 Sportback e-tron performance Won
The Audi A6 Sportback e-tron performance achieved a 123-minute advantage over Renault 4 E-Tech 150 on this 1453km route. Key factors:
- Fewer charging stops: 3 stops vs 8 for the slowest vehicle means less time spent finding and connecting to chargers.
- Faster charging: Total charging time of 52min vs 2h 21min thanks to higher peak charging speeds or better charging curve.
- Better efficiency: Lower energy consumption (~226 kWh vs ~231 kWh) means less time spent charging.
